The Kunsthalle Hamburg is currently presenting a major exhibition featuring the works of Anders Zorn, one of Sweden's most celebrated painters. The exhibition highlights the artistic achievements of the renowned Swedish master, offering visitors an opportunity to explore his distinctive style and significant contributions to late 19th and early 20th-century art.

Zorn, who lived from 1860 to 1920, was internationally recognized for his exceptional skill in portraiture, genre scenes, and nude studies. His masterful technique and ability to capture light and texture made him one of the most sought-after portrait painters of his era, attracting commissions from wealthy patrons across Europe and America.

The Hamburg exhibition showcases a comprehensive collection of Zorn's paintings, demonstrating his evolution as an artist and his mastery of various subjects. Visitors can examine his famous watercolors, oil paintings, and his innovative approach to depicting the human form, which earned him international acclaim during his lifetime.

The exhibition provides art enthusiasts with a rare chance to view works by an artist who played a crucial role in Swedish art history while maintaining strong connections to the international art scene. The display runs as part of the Kunsthalle's ongoing commitment to presenting significant European artists to German audiences.
